Windows應(yīng)用打包工具是一種能夠?qū)?yīng)用程序打包成一個可執(zhí)行文件的工具,通常用于將多個文件、庫和資源打包成單一的可執(zhí)行文件,方便用戶安裝和使用。本文將介紹Windows應(yīng)用打包工具的原理和詳細介紹。
一、原理
Windows應(yīng)用打包工具的原理是將應(yīng)用程序的所有文件、庫和資源打包成一個單獨的可執(zhí)行文件。該文件包含了所有的應(yīng)用程序所需的信息,包括可執(zhí)行文件、庫文件、配置文件、圖像、聲音等資源文件。當(dāng)用戶執(zhí)行該文件時,它會自動解壓并將所有文件解壓到指定的目錄中,然后啟動應(yīng)用程序。
Windows應(yīng)用打包工具可以使用多種不同的打包格式,包括ZIP、MSI、EXE等。每種格式都有其特定的用途和優(yōu)缺點,因此需要根據(jù)具體情況選擇合適的格式。
二、詳細介紹
Windows應(yīng)用打包工具通常包括以下幾個步驟:
1. 收集應(yīng)用程序文件和資源
首先需要將應(yīng)用程序的所有文件和資源收集到一個目錄中。這些文件包括可執(zhí)行文件、庫文件、配置cmakedeb打包文件、圖像、聲音等資源文件。在收集文件時需要注意保留文件的目錄結(jié)構(gòu),以便在打包時能夠正確地復(fù)制到指定的目錄中。
2. 創(chuàng)建打包文件
創(chuàng)建打包文件是指將所有應(yīng)用程序文件和資源打包成一個單獨的可執(zhí)行文件。打包文件可以使用多種不同的格式,包括ZIP、MSI、EXE等。每種格式都有其特定的用途和優(yōu)缺點,需要根據(jù)具體情況選擇合適的格式。
3. 配置打包文件
配置打包文件是指設(shè)置打包文件的屬性和選項,例如安裝目錄、啟動程序、桌面快捷方式等。在配置打包文件時需要注意設(shè)置正確的屬性和選項,以便在用戶安裝和使用應(yīng)用程序時能夠正常運行。
4. 測試打包文件
測試打包文件是指在模擬環(huán)境下測試打包文件的功能和性能。測試打包文件時需要注意檢查打包文件的完整性、可靠性和兼容性,以便在發(fā)布打包文件前能夠發(fā)現(xiàn)和解決潛在的問題。
5. 發(fā)布打包文件
發(fā)布打包文件是指將打包文件發(fā)布到用戶可以下載和安裝的地方。發(fā)布打包文件時需要注意選擇合適的發(fā)布渠道和方式,以便能夠最大限度地吸引用戶和提高下載和安裝速度。
總之,Windows應(yīng)用打包工具是一種非常有用的工具,可以將應(yīng)用程序打包成一個單獨的可執(zhí)行文件,方便用戶如何將文件轉(zhuǎn)換為exe形式安裝和使用。打包工具的原理是將所有文件和資源打包成一個單獨的可執(zhí)行文件,需要注意選擇合適的打包格式、設(shè)置正確的屬性和選項、測試打包文件的功能和性能,并選擇合適的發(fā)布渠道和方式。